this is an excellent resource for keeping up with what all of the fashion pro's are doing. There are incredible amounts if photos of contemporary fashion design here:
http://men.style.com/
specifically here. if you browse by designer and look at their complete collections, that's where the money is. you can also look back through most designer's histories for at least 8 years or so:
http://men.style.com/fashion/collect...EN/runwayshows
The same goes for women's fashion:
http://www.style.com/
again, the really good stuff is here, sort by designer:
http://www.style.com/fashionshows/collections/S2009RTW/
men and womens clothing: facehunter
pretty good resource, street shots with lots of quirky people
women's clothing/portraiture: garance dore
ignore the bad fashion illustrations. there are lots of beautifully dressed women on the site, and lots of really interesting faces
men and women's clothing: the sartorialist
the one and only - he's got an eye for very classy dressers, as opposed to the quirky/hipster dressers of facehunter. AND his photos are great.
